Enhanced Platelet-Rich Fibrin (E-PRF) is an autologous, second-generation platelet concentrate and biological scaffold derived from a patient's own blood. It is produced through a specialized centrifugation protocol designed to optimize the concentration of platelets, leukocytes, and endogenous growth factors within a dense fibrin matrix. Developed and investigated at the University of Alabama at Birmingham, E-PRF serves as a biological carrier for therapeutic proteins, such as recombinant human bone morphogenetic protein-2 (rhBMP-2), in regenerative medicine. The scaffold functions by providing a sustained-release platform for essential growth factors, including vascular endothelial growth factor (VEGF), transforming growth factor-beta (TGF-β), and platelet-derived growth factor (PDGF), which collectively promote angiogenesis, cell migration, and tissue healing. In oral and maxillofacial surgery, E-PRF is being evaluated for its ability to enhance bone regeneration and improve the delivery kinetics of osteoinductive agents compared to traditional synthetic carriers like absorbable collagen sponges.
